Unlocking the Divine Message: Exploring the Spiritual Meaning of a Stolen Car

The spiritual meaning of a car being stolen goes beyond the physical loss and inconvenience. It is a significant event that carries deeper symbolic messages for those who experience it. While each individual’s experience and interpretation may vary, there are common themes and insights that can shed light on the spiritual significance of such an occurrence.

The Lesson of Detachment

When a car is stolen, it serves as a powerful reminder of the impermanence of material possessions. We often become attached to our belongings, associating them with our identity or sense of security. However, this incident forces us to confront the illusion of permanence and detach ourselves from material possessions.

It reminds us that true happiness and fulfillment do not come from external things, but from within ourselves.

The Invitation to Reevaluate Priorities

Having a car stolen can disrupt our daily routines and plans. Suddenly, we are faced with the need to find alternative means of transportation and adjust our schedules accordingly. This disruption can be seen as an invitation to reevaluate our priorities and consider what truly matters in our lives.

It offers an opportunity to reflect on whether we have been too focused on the material aspects of life, neglecting our spiritual and emotional well-being. This experience calls us to realign our priorities and dedicate more time and energy to the things that bring us genuine joy and fulfillment.

The Test of Resilience and Trust

Experiencing the theft of a car can be emotionally challenging and unsettling. It tests our resilience and ability to bounce back from unexpected setbacks. It also challenges our trust in the universe and the belief that everything happens for a reason.

It is in these moments of adversity that we have the opportunity to grow stronger and deepen our faith in the divine plan.

The Liberation from Limiting Beliefs

Being a victim of car theft can evoke fear, anger, and a sense of violation. These emotions can be associated with deeper limiting beliefs or unresolved traumas. This event serves as a catalyst for exploring and releasing these negative patterns and beliefs.

It presents an opportunity to embrace forgiveness, heal emotional wounds, and liberate ourselves from the chains of the past.

In conclusion, the spiritual meaning of a car being stolen transcends the physical loss and inconvenience. It is a wake-up call that invites us to detach from material possessions, reevaluate our priorities, test our resilience and trust, and release limiting beliefs. By embracing these lessons, we can embark on a journey of personal growth and spiritual transformation.
